Holsters, Yaqui Slides and Scabbard Style

I make my holsters from a 9/10 oz bridle leather, a bit thicker than most makers use. This thickness wears well, looks great and keeps the mouth of the holster open for reholstering without added stiffening. I can add a stiffener if needed, just ask.
